Anne Sophia Field Strong 1819–1890 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 22 Oct 1819

Birth Location: Pawlet, Vermont, USA

Death Date: 15 Dec 1890

Death Location: Aurora, Preston, West Virginia, USA

Father: Hon Strong

Mother: Anne Field

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

Anne Sophia Field Strong was born in 1819 in Pawlet, Vermont, USA, the child of Hon Phineas Strong And Anne Field. Anne Sophia Field Strong passed away in 1890 in Aurora, Preston, West Virginia, USA.
